GENIUS BRANDS INTERNATIONAL ISSUES STATEMENT
IN CONNECTION WITH SECOND QUARTER 10-Q FILING
Beverly Hills,
Calif., August 14, 2020 – Genius Brands International, Inc. (“Genius Brands” or the “Company”)
(NASDAQ:GNUS), the global brand management company that creates and licenses multimedia entertainment content for children, today
filed its 10-Q for the quarterly period ended June 30, 2020. The filing is available at: https://ir.gnusbrands.com/all-sec-filings.
Genius Brands Chairman & CEO Andy
Heyward said:
“The Second Quarter of 2020 brought
with it many exciting and pivotal developments at Genius Brands.
We launched Kartoon Channel! and announced
with it the appointment of two of Hollywood’s most accomplished and proven executives, Margaret Loesch as Executive Chairman
and David Neuman as Chief Content Officer. The channel launched June 15th with notable shows like Angry Birds,
Baby Einstein, Minecraft gaming content, shorts for both Rainbow Rangers and Llama Llama, and more. We achieved
100% broadcast sell-through of Rainbow Rangers across the Western Hemisphere and announced that toys for the property, by Mattel’s
Fisher-Price, would debut at Walmart in August. We shared that Governor Arnold Schwarzenegger, in addition to being a key member
of the production team for Stan Lee’s Superhero Kindergarten, elected to take his advance against royalties in the property
as an investment in Genius Brands.
Additionally, we shared that iconic film
director John Landis signed on to the production team for Superhero Kindergarten, which now includes, among other talents, Fabien
Nicieza (the co-creator of Deadpool) and Steve Banks (the head writer of SpongeBob SquarePants). We achieved all of this
in just three months, and all of it during a pandemic and associated global recession, a time when many companies in the entertainment
business have been forced to shutter, lay off or furlough their teams.
Finally, and importantly, we raised
equity to shore up our balance sheet and we retired our senior secured convertible debt. The company is now corporate debt
free, and with plenty of cash to execute its business plan for the foreseeable future.”
Robert Denton, Chief Financial Officer,
added:
“Genius Brands’ financial position is stronger
than ever. We have cash on hand, no corporate debt, and we are in a position to be opportunistic. It’s no secret
that we are determined to grow Genius Brands into the dominant force in children’s entertainment, and we have both the human
and creative capital with which to do so.
Genius Brands has an impressive list of corporate initiatives,
some of which are noted here, others that have been announced over the past few months, and more still that will made public in
the weeks and months ahead. This is particularly meaningful at a time when the global pandemic has forced many companies into survival
mode and others still into bankruptcy.
Regarding the 10-Q we filed today, I would
like to clarify some potentially confusing elements related to the reduction of the conversion price/exercise price of our 2020
Convertible Notes and the associated Warrants. To be clear, the re-valuation of these options and warrants, which is partially
a result of fluctuations in our stock price, is a non-cash event. The revaluation adjustments appear as expense charges
in our statements of operations for the three and six months ended June 30, 2020. We must emphasize that these line items, which
show charges amounting to approximately $383 million for the second quarter, do not reflect a cash loss.
Allowing our investors to convert their
notes was important to improving our balance sheet. In fact, in doing this we added approximately $4 million of new and additional
cash to our balance sheet. We now have over $52 million in cash. We also eliminated all corporate debt. The
$13.75 million of our senior convertible notes were converted into shares of common stock.”

Further expanding
our foundation for value creation is also the reason why we are asking our shareholders to support proposals to amend our Articles
of Incorporation to increase the authorized number of shares of Genius Brands International, Inc. common stock from 233 million
to 400 million shares, and to adopt our 2020 Incentive Plan. These proposals will be voted on at a special meeting of stockholders
that will be held via live webcast at 10:00 a.m. Pacific Daylight Time, on Thursday, August 27, 2020.
The point of these
proposals is to allow the company take advantage of unusual current opportunities to acquire exciting assets in the entertainment
space – assets that will be accretive to the company. Meanwhile, the Incentive Plan, will further allow
us to attract, motivate, and retain individuals who are the best in the business and who are driving our growth strategy to create
value.

About Genius Brands International
Genius Brands International, Inc.
(Nasdaq: GNUS) is a leading global kids media company developing, producing, marketing and licensing branded children’s
entertainment properties and consumer products for media and retail distribution. The Company’s award-winning
‘content with a purpose’ portfolio includes the upcoming Stan Lee’s Superhero Kindergarten,
starring Arnold Schwarzenegger and in partnership with Alibaba; Rainbow Rangers for Nick Jr.; Llama
Llama, starring Jennifer Garner, for Netflix; award-winning toddler brand Baby Genius; adventure comedy STEM
series Thomas Edison's Secret Lab; and entrepreneurship series Warren Buffett's Secret Millionaires
Club. Through licensing agreements with leading partners, characters from Genius Brands’ IP also appear on a wide
range of consumer products for the worldwide retail marketplace. The Company’s new Kartoon Channel! is available in
over 100 million U.S. television households via a broad range of distribution platforms, including Comcast, Cox, DISH, Amazon
Prime, Sling TV, Apple TV, Roku, Amazon Fire and more. For additional information, please visit www.gnusbrands.com.
